Software Systems Developer

1 week ago


Canada Ionik Full time
Job Description

We are seeking an experienced Software Systems Developer to join our team at Ionik, a leading technology company.

About Us

  • We are a multi-platform technology company focused on assembling the most effective and complete suite of advertising, marketing and monetization solutions for brands, advertisers and publishers.
  • We acquire, optimize and scale market-leading digital technology businesses providing cross-platform, performance-driven advertising and data solutions to attract, engage and monetize high-value consumers.

About the Role

  • This is an excellent opportunity for a skilled Full-Stack Software Engineer to drive growth and innovation in our company.
  • You will be responsible for designing and building modern, scalable systems, developing high-quality, testable and efficient code, analyzing, troubleshooting and maintaining existing software programs.

Responsibilities

  1. Design and develop complex software systems using multiple programming languages.
  2. Analyze and troubleshoot software issues to ensure optimal system performance.
  3. Collaborate with internal teams and vendors to deliver high-quality solutions.
  4. Provide documentation to support demonstrated solutions.
  5. Promote best practices and encourage innovation within the team.

Requirements

  • 3+ years of professional software development experience.
  • Proficiency in HTML, CSS, JavaScript, React, Vue.js or Angular.
  • Experience with relational databases (e.g. MySQL, PostgreSQL) and NoSQL databases (e.g. MongoDB, DynamoDB).
  • Knowledge of DevOps tools (e.g. Jenkins, Kubernetes, Terraform) and Cloud Computing platforms (e.g. AWS, GCP, Azure) is an asset.

Why Choose Us?

  • Innovative Environment: We value new ideas and have a strong technology team and platform to bring your ideas to life.
  • Client Success Focus: Our primary objective is to drive real growth for our clients, ensuring their budgets are spent effectively and minimizing wasted dollars.
  • Professional Growth: You will have the opportunity to grow professionally and collaborate with sister companies, bringing holistic, multi-channel strategies across marketing initiatives.

Salary Information

The estimated salary for this role is $120,000 - $180,000 per year, based on industry standards and location.



  • Canada Brainhunter Systems Ltd Full time

    Job Title: Software Systems Architect LeadSalary Range: $120,000 - $180,000 per annumLocation: Remote or Victoria officeWe are seeking an experienced Software Systems Architect Lead to join our team at Brainhunter Systems Ltd. As a key member of our technology leadership group, you will be responsible for designing and implementing scalable, high-performance...


  • Canada Brainhunter Systems Ltd Full time

    OverviewWe are seeking a highly experienced Senior Software Systems Architect to lead the development of our software solutions. As a key member of our team, you will design and implement scalable, high-performance software architectures that meet business requirements.


  • Canada SmartSimple Software Full time

    Software Development OpportunityWe are seeking an experienced Full Stack Software Developer to join our team at SmartSimple Software in Toronto, Canada. This role will involve developing and maintaining software applications using modern .NET technologies.The ideal candidate will have a strong background in C# development, with experience working on...


  • Canada SmartSimple Software Full time

    OverviewSmartSimple Software empowers mission-driven organizations to manage data, workflows, and impact with comprehensive software solutions. By merging with Foundant Technologies, we've created a powerhouse of solutions designed to meet unique organizational needs.Salary$120,000 - $180,000 per year, depending on experienceJob DescriptionWe're seeking a...


  • Canada Teacup Tech Systems Full time

    We are seeking a highly skilled Senior Java Software Engineer to join our team at Teacup Tech Systems.About the RoleThis is an exciting opportunity for a seasoned professional with extensive experience in building and maintaining complex software systems using Java and Open Source technologies.The ideal candidate will have a strong background in software...


  • Canada Sigma Software Group Full time

    We are seeking a skilled Documentation Specialist to join our dynamic team at Sigma Software Group. This is an exciting opportunity for an experienced professional to leverage their technical writing skills and passion for software development to create high-quality documentation that enhances product usability, functionality, and user satisfaction.As a key...


  • Canada Altair Engineering Full time

    Job SummaryWe are seeking an experienced Embedded Software Developer to join our team in Kanata, ON.This contract position involves working with cutting-edge technology on a variety of exciting next-generation projects. As part of the System Software Stability team at a top automotive manufacturer, you will be responsible for improving and analyzing system...


  • Canada SmartSimple Software Full time

    Company OverviewAt SmartSimple and Foundant Technologies, we empower mission-driven organizations to manage their data, workflows, and impact with our comprehensive software solutions. Our combined expertise supports a diverse range of organizations from nonprofits and charitable entities to corporations and governments.We've created a powerhouse of...


  • Canada Sigma Software Group Full time

    About Sigma Software GroupSigma Software Group, founded in 2012 in Brooklyn, is a leading provider of innovative technology solutions. Our company has grown significantly since its inception and now verifies over 20 trillion interactions per week for some of the world's largest companies and internet platforms.


  • Canada SmartSimple Software Full time

    About the RoleWe are seeking an experienced QA Automation Engineer to join our team at SmartSimple Software. As a key member of our software development team, you will play a crucial role in ensuring the reliability and functionality of our web applications.Job DescriptionOur ideal candidate will have a strong background in automated testing using Cypress,...

  • Software Architect

    1 week ago


    Canada Brainhunter Systems Ltd Full time

    Job Description : Software Architect (Senior Staff Level)Employment type: Full-time permanent role Location: Remote work What You Will DoArchitectural Design: Design scalable, high-performance, and secure software architectures that meet business requirements, supporting the viewing of millions of photos and other media worldwide.Technology Leadership:...

  • Software Architect

    1 week ago


    Canada Brainhunter Systems Ltd Full time

    Job Description : Software Architect (Senior Staff Level)Employment type: Full-time permanent role Location: Remote work What You Will DoArchitectural Design: Design scalable, high-performance, and secure software architectures that meet business requirements, supporting the viewing of millions of photos and other media worldwide.Technology Leadership:...

  • Software Architect

    2 weeks ago


    Canada, CA Brainhunter Systems Ltd Full time

    Job Description : Software Architect (Senior Staff Level)Employment type: Full-time permanent role Location: Remote work What You Will DoArchitectural Design: Design scalable, high-performance, and secure software architectures that meet business requirements, supporting the viewing of millions of photos and other media worldwide.Technology Leadership:...


  • Canada SRI Tech Solutions Inc. Full time

    OverviewSRI Tech Solutions Inc. is a leading provider of innovative automotive software solutions.Salary Range: $120,000 - $180,000 per yearAbout the Role:We are seeking an experienced Embedded Software Engineer to join our team in Waterloo/Ottawa, ON. As a key member of our connected automotive systems team, you will be responsible for developing and...


  • Canada SmartSimple Software Full time

    At SmartSimple and Foundant Technologies, we empower mission-driven organizations to manage their data, workflows, and impact with our comprehensive software solutions. As a Full Stack Software Developer on our Grants and Scholarships Lifecycle Manager team, you'll contribute across all phases of the Software Development Lifecycle, including support...


  • Canada Brainhunter Systems Ltd Full time

    About the RoleWe are seeking a highly experienced Senior Enterprise Software Architect to join our team at Brainhunter Systems Ltd. As a key member of our technology leadership team, you will be responsible for designing and developing scalable, high-performance software architectures that meet business requirements.Job SummaryThe successful candidate will...


  • Canada OSI Maritime Systems Full time $60,000 - $70,000

    We are seeking a highly skilled Technical Support Specialist to join our team at OSI Maritime Systems. This is an exciting opportunity to work with cutting-edge navigation systems and provide top-notch support to our clients.Job Description:The Technical Support Specialist will be responsible for providing technical guidance and advice to internal staff in...


  • Canada SmartSimple Software Full time

    Empowering Mission-Driven OrganizationsAt SmartSimple Software, we're dedicated to revolutionizing the way organizations manage their data, workflows, and impact. Our comprehensive software solutions cater to a diverse range of entities, from nonprofits and charitable organizations to corporations and governments.We're seeking a skilled Software Solutions...


  • Canada Tata Consultancy Services Full time

    About the RoleWe are seeking a highly skilled Software Systems Architect to join our team at Tata Consultancy Services. This role involves designing and developing scalable, distributed systems that meet the needs of our clients.Key ResponsibilitiesDesigning and implementing distributed systems using modern programming languages and technologies such as...


  • Canada OSI Maritime Systems Full time $60,000 - $70,000

    Job Summary: We are seeking an experienced Electronics Systems Engineer to join our team at OSI Maritime Systems. As a key member of our technical staff, you will be responsible for providing technical support and expertise in the integration and troubleshooting of our navigational system products. About Us: OSI Maritime Systems is a leading provider of...